We're aware that a number of properties in the Cowper Road area of Dover lost their gas supplies yesterday as a result of water entering our network.
We've visited the majority of affected homes to turn off gas supplies at the meter, however there are a handful of properties we still require access to. Our engineers can't begin to remove the water from our flooded network until we've gained access to all affected homes.
We are trying to contact these residents again throughout the morning. If you know of any neighbours who are away for the festive break, please let one of our engineers on site know, or call us on 0800 912 1717.
When we have turned off all affected gas supplies at the meter, we'll begin removing the water from our flooded gas network. We're hoping to start this work later today.
